How Our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Service Actually Works

Our process begins with a thorough inspection of your property to assess the extent of the damage. We’ll identify the source of the leak and develop a customized plan to restore your bathroom to its original condition. Our team will then work tirelessly to extract water, dry and dehumidify the area, and ap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old and mildew growth. We’ll also repair or replace any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

Our technicians will thoroughly inspect your bathroom to identify the source of the leak and assess the damage.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action for restoration.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den water damage and ensure that all affected areas are addressed.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from your bathroom, including floors, walls, and ceilings.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old and mildew grow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your bathroom, including fans, dehumidifiers, and air movers. This step is essential in preventing secondary damage and ensuring that your bathroom is safe to occupy.

Step 4: Antimicrobial Treatment

We’ll apply antimicrobial treatments to prevent mold and mildew growth in your bathroom. This step is critical in ensuring that your property remains safe and healthy.

Step 5: Repair and Replacement

Our team will repair or replace any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ets. We’ll work with you to select the best materials and finishes to match your bathroom’s original design.

Warning Signs You Need Bathroom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ems down the line. Our team has seen firsthand the devastating effects of delayed repairs, which is why we emphasize the importance of swift action in these situations.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

If you notice a persistent musty smell in your bathroom, it’s a sign that water damage is present. Don’t ignore it, address the issue quickly to prevent further damage and ensure a healthy living space.

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on ceilings and walls are a clear indication of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and develop a plan to restore your bathroom to its original condition.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ring is a sign that water damage has occurred. Our team can help you repair or replace your flooring, ensuring that your bathroom remains safe and functional.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per is a sign that water damage has occurred. Our team can help you repair or replace your walls, ensuring that your bathroom remains safe and healthy.

Visible Leaks or Water Spots

Visible leaks or water spots are a clear indication of water dam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the leak and develop a plan to restore your bathroom to its original condition.

Bathroom Water Damage Restoration Cost in Fair Oaks Ranch, TX

The cost of bathroom water damage restoration var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Fair Oaks Ranch, TX. These est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and complexity of leak
Antimicrobial treatment $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area and severity of mold/mildew growth
Repair or replacement of damaged materials $1,000 – $5,000 Size and type of materials damaged
Inspection and assessment $100 – $500 Complexity of damage and size of affected area
Removal of mold and mildew $500 – $2,000 Size and severity of mold/mildew growth

Q: What is the best way to prevent bathroom water damage?

A: Regular maintenance, including checking for leaks and inspecting your bathroom’s plumbing, can help prevent bathroom water damage. Also, ensuring that your bathroom’s ventilation system is functioning properly can also help reduce the risk of water damage.
